| Compressors are an indispensable and important equipment in the petroleum,petrochemical,and natural gas transportation industries.It plays a key role in the transportation of natural gas.Among various parts of the compressor,the piston rod is a relatively weak component.Therefore,the operation of the compressor piston rod is the key to ensure the normal operation of the compressor.This project mainly analyzes the mechanical properties of the piston rod with a natural gas compressor failure at a compressor station of the Jingxi line.First,it tests the mechanical properties of the failure piston rod,including macroscopic observation,tensile test,stamping test,and roughness.Degree of measurement,through the experimental method to verify whether the rod material meets the material requirements.Secondly,due to the installation error,the piston experiences radial additional load,and the error of the piston rod with different dimensions is affected by the additional load,and the relationship between the dimensional deviation and the additional load is obtained.Finally,the software simulates the stress distribution of the piston rod under inertial load,pressure load and additional load during the working process to obtain the stress concentration of the piston rod and the additional load to cause the deformation of the piston rod,and measure it with a coordinate measuring machine.The bending amount is compared with the result of the finite element analysis,and the accuracy of the simulation is verified by experiments.After software simulation and experimental verification,it is shown that the additional load caused by the dimensional deviation can cause the piston rod to bend. |
